Best Schools in Pineview, TX
Pineview, TX has a total of 8 schools including 3 high schools, 2 middle schools and 3 elementary schools. A total of 2,212 students attend Pineview, TX schools. On average, schools in Pineview score 43%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 42%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Pineview meet exp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Pineview, TX
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Pineview, TX has a total population of 916 with 27%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 78%, and 18%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
